我正在创建一个优惠券生成器,用于分发“如果您使用此代码注册可获得10美元的免费服务”。用户基础很小,一次分发超过10张优惠券的可能性不大。
在创建新的营销活动时,管理员可以在TabularInline中获得五张优惠券,并可以通过“添加另一张优惠券”按钮创建更多的优惠券。但是,优惠券6和更高版本都有与优惠券5完全相同的随机代码;看起来Django实际上并没有要求服务器提供一个新的示例对象,而只是重复了它看到的最后一个示例对象。
这样做的代码是:
class Coupon(models.Model):
campaign = models.ForeignKey(Campaign)
c
秒杀的服务器没有写明是那种系列的服务器,配置的50G数据盘是云盘还是普通的
标题:年底大酬宾-腾讯云
地址:https://cloud.tencent.com/act/bargin
浏览器信息
Mozilla/5.0 (Macintosh; Intel Mac OS X 10_13_2)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/63.0.3239.84 Safari/537.36
我想知道算法的时间和空间复杂度是多少。输入是一个歌曲列表,输出是最长的歌曲列表,其中一首歌的最后一个词与下一首歌的第一个单词相同。因此,例如,如果输入是
test_list = ["Every Breath You Take", "Down By the River", "River of Dreams", "Take me to the River", "Dreams",
"Blues Hand Me Down", "Forever Young",
我正在尝试构建目标记录的编辑功能。在目标索引页面上,每个目标旁边都有一个编辑按钮。单击时,每个字段都变为可编辑状态。单击保存后,更改将保存到服务器。到目前一切尚好。
还有一个取消按钮。当用户单击它时,我需要将模型的状态重置为他们更改之前的状态。控制器中的goal.rollback()可以很好地完成这项工作。除非用户已经单击了Save,但服务器端验证失败。在这种情况下,尝试使用rollback()会抛出Uncaught Error: Attempted to handle event `reloadRecord` on <App.Goal:ember123:1234> while i